Oracle数据库2天DBA指南

需积分: 14 5 下载量 155 浏览量 更新于2024-11-03 收藏 5.2MB PDF 举报
"Oracle Database 2 Day DBA 是一本针对希望执行Oracle数据库日常管理任务的用户的指南,由Oracle公司出版,适用于10g Release 2 (10.2) 版本。本书由Colin McGregor作为主要作者,多位贡献者共同编写,并在2005年12月发布。它涵盖了Oracle数据库的基础知识、安装配置、性能优化、备份恢复等核心内容。" Oracle Database 2 Day DBA 是一个面向初级和中级数据库管理员的快速入门教程,旨在帮助用户掌握Oracle数据库的基本管理和维护技能。通过学习这本书,读者可以了解以下关键知识点: 1. **Oracle数据库基础**: 包括Oracle数据库架构的介绍,如数据文件、控制文件、重做日志文件和系统全局区(SGA)等组件,以及数据库实例和服务器进程的工作原理。 2. **安装与配置**: 学习如何安装Oracle软件,创建数据库,配置网络服务,以及设置初始化参数文件(init.ora)以满足特定需求。 3. **安全管理**: 阐述了用户管理和权限控制,包括创建用户、角色和对象权限,以及使用SQL*Plus进行数据库访问和管理。 4. **数据存储与管理**: 讲解表空间、段、Extent和Block的概念,以及如何管理数据文件和重做日志文件的大小以优化存储。 5. **备份与恢复**: 介绍Oracle的备份策略,包括物理备份(如使用RMAN)和逻辑备份(如使用SQL导出工具),以及如何使用这些工具进行数据库恢复。 6. **性能监控与优化**: 学习如何使用Oracle的性能分析工具,如SQL*Profiler和AWR报告,以及如何调整SQL查询以提高数据库性能。 7. **数据库维护**: 讲解日常维护任务,如数据库备份、归档日志管理、数据库性能监控和问题排查。 8. **故障排除**: 提供了一些基本的故障排除步骤和技巧,帮助读者解决常见的数据库问题。 9. **SQL基础**: 介绍SQL语言的基本语法,包括SELECT语句、DML操作(INSERT, UPDATE, DELETE)以及事务管理。 10. **数据库连接**: 了解如何使用不同的客户端工具,如SQL*Plus和SQL Developer,与Oracle数据库进行交互。 这本教程以实践为导向,通过实例演示和练习帮助读者快速上手Oracle数据库的日常管理工作。对于想要踏入Oracle数据库管理领域的初学者来说,Oracle Database 2 Day DBA是一份非常实用的参考资料。同时,它也是对已有一定经验的DBA进行复习和巩固知识的好帮手。